Data breaches can have severe legal implications for organizations. In this article, we will examine the legal landscape of data breaches and the steps businesses must take to ensure compliance.
Various laws govern the handling of data breaches, including the GDPR, CCPA, and HIPAA. Organizations must understand their obligations under these regulations to avoid significant fines and legal actions.
Failing to comply with data breach laws can result in hefty fines, legal action from affected parties, and reputational damage. Organizations must prioritize compliance to mitigate these risks.
